Description

The Museums & Race 2016 Gathering will offer a comfortable and welcoming environment where participants - both people of color and white people - can engage in dialogue about race and museums as well as find space to strategize, recharge, and enter into self-reflection.

The Museums & Race 2016 Gathering is a direct result of the Museums & Race 2016 convening in Chicago where participants expressed interest in extending the exchange and dialogue to involve a broader group of museum workers and leaders. The Gathering will be an opportunity to explore the ways oppression, privilege, self-care for people of color, and intersectionality should be addressed in museums. (For more on these concepts and how they are being used, please read the Museums & Race 2016 Statement of Purpose.) It will feature a series of facilitated sessions (pre-registration is recommended), as well as a drop-in lounge area with resources and activities.

Programming:

Transformation Lounge

The Museums & Race Transformation Lounge is an informal gathering space where participants will:
- Find resources, allies, ideas
- Share experiences, questions, strategies
- Leave stronger, supported, more connected
Partners including #MuseumsRespondtoFerguson, Visitors of Color and more have prepared activities and dialogue stations that we know will creatively catalyze exchange and conversation.
